Lines Matching defs:EHScopeMembership
175 EHScopeMembership.erase(MBB);
208 EHScopeMembership = getEHScopeMembership(MF);
430 const auto &EHScopeI = EHScopeMembership.find(&CurMBB);
431 if (EHScopeI != EHScopeMembership.end()) {
433 EHScopeMembership[NewMBB] = n;
540 /// EHScopeMembership map from block to EH scope #.
549 DenseMap<const MachineBasicBlock *, int> &EHScopeMembership,
554 if (!EHScopeMembership.empty()) {
555 auto EHScope1 = EHScopeMembership.find(MBB1);
556 assert(EHScope1 != EHScopeMembership.end());
557 auto EHScope2 = EHScopeMembership.find(MBB2);
558 assert(EHScope2 != EHScopeMembership.end());
671 EHScopeMembership,
1215 EHScopeMembership = getEHScopeMembership(MF);
1328 if (!EHScopeMembership.empty() && FallThrough != MF.end()) {
1329 auto MBBEHScope = EHScopeMembership.find(MBB);
1330 assert(MBBEHScope != EHScopeMembership.end());
1331 auto FallThroughEHScope = EHScopeMembership.find(&*FallThrough);
1332 assert(FallThroughEHScope != EHScopeMembership.end());